Key Facts
- Amaloxenops's instance of is recorded as taxon[3].
- Amaloxenops is classified at the rank of genus[4].
- Amaloxenops belongs to the parent taxon Hahniidae[5].
- Amaloxenops is endemic to Argentina[6].
